At 3 p.m. on Saturday, March 14, Ronan Podhola, a Liberty High alum now pitching for the Lincoln Blue Tigers, played as his team fell 15-8 to the Upper Iowa Peacocks in an NCAA Division II baseball matchup.

Vivion Field served as the venue for this contest, marking the third meeting of the season between these two teams. The Blue Tigers dropped their previous game to the Peacocks as well, 15-3, also on Saturday, March 14.

Podhola took the mound for 1.1 innings and issued one walk during his stint.

The Blue Tigers will return to Vivion Field for another matchup with the Upper Iowa Peacocks on Sunday, March 15, at 12 p.m.
